Eligibility Requirements
Taxpayers donating property to qualified charities
- 1Fair market value
- 230% AGI limit for appreciated property
- 3Appraisal for items over $5,000
Colorado residents should verify that this deduction is also recognized on their state tax return for additional savings of up to 4.4%.
Common Mistakes to Avoid
- !Overvaluing donated items
- !Not getting appraisal when required
- !Forgetting to claim the deduction on your Colorado state return (missing 4.4% additional savings)

What tax forms do I need to claim the Non-Cash Charitable Donations in Colorado?
To claim the non-cash charitable donations, you need to file Schedule A and Form 8283 with your federal return. Colorado residents should also check if the state allows this deduction on their state return, which could provide an additional 4.4% savings.
